Hi all,

I've been trying to use the scripting file of Workbench 14.0 to perform multiple CFX simulations by varying some geometric parameters. What I've achieved so far is to be able to generate multiple standalone systems in WB. I then would like to further save my time by automatically export some data in CFX-post, where I got this question:

how could I name my export files, according to their geometric parameter?

Currently my .wbjn file looks like below.

results1.SendCommand(Command="""EXPORT:
ANSYS Export Data = Element Heat Flux
ANSYS File Format = ANSYS
ANSYS Reference Temperature = 0.0 [K]
ANSYS Specify Reference Temperature = Off
ANSYS Supplemental HTC = 0.0 [W m^-2 K^-1]
BC Profile Type = Inlet Velocity
Export Connectivity = Off
Export Coord Frame = Global
Export File = C:/Users/.../user_files/Output.csv
Export Geometry = On
Export Node Numbers = Off
Export Null Data = On
Export Type = Generic
Export Units System = Current
Export Variable Type = Current
Include File Information = Off
Include Header = On
Location List = /LINE:Line 1
Null Token = null
Overwrite = On
Precision = 8
Separator = \", \"
Spatial Variables = X,Y,Z
Variable List = Pressure, Temperature
Vector Brackets = ()
Vector Display = Scalar
END
>export""")

How should I rewrite the line in red to reflect that this is the file for angle=x, say?

Thanks!
